Chîr en Nsoûra
Chîr en Nsoûra is a spur in Baalbek-Hermel Governorate, Lebanon and has an elevation of 1,301 metres. Chîr en Nsoûra is situated nearby to the area Choaab el Khirbé, as well as near the locality Halbata.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Nabi Osmane
Village
Nabi Osman is a village in Baalbek District, Lebanon. It is located in the northern part of the Bekaa Valley, on the lower slopes of the Anti-Lebanon mountain range, and lies on the highway linking Lebanon and Syria. Nabi Osmane is situated 9 km southeast of Chîr en Nsoûra.
